Requirements for International Students

All students who enroll at De Anza College on an F-1 Visa are required to submit certain health documents. You'll find these described on on this webpage or on our online Student Health Portal.

  1. First, you must be admitted to De Anza through the International Student Programs (ISP) office
  2. Next, you must pay your tuition and fees
  3. After that, you will need to submit the required documents via the online Student Health Portal

If you don't submit the required documents, the college may place a registration hold on your student records, which will prevent you from registering for classes or obtaining your diploma.

Tuberculosis Testing

All incoming ISP students must submit the results of a TB blood test, within four weeks of the date you begin attending classes. You can get the test

  • At the Student Health Services office on campus – contact deanzahealthervices@deanza.edu to schedule an appointment – or 
  • From another health provider in the area, or
  • In your home country, provided the test was administered within the previous year (no more than 12 months before your admission to De Anza College)

Acceptable blood tests include an IGRA- QuantiFERON-TB Gold blood test or a TSpot blood test.

Your results must be documented in English, in an official lab record that includes the following information

  • Letterhead for the provider or lab facility
  • Your name, date of birth and date the test was administered
  • Test name, results and relative reference range for this test

Students with a positive blood test result must undergo chest radiography and medical exam to evaluate for active tuberculosis. If any X-ray changes or signs and symptoms of active TB are identified, active TB disease must be excluded.

Measles, Mumps and Rubella (MMR) Immunity

All incoming ISP students must show proof of immunity to MMR within four weeks of the date you begin attending classes.

  • Proof must be documented by evidence of positive blood test ("titer") showing protective antibodies to all three diseases.
  • You must submit a copy of the official lab report through the Student Health Portal.
